Job Description

Job Summary:

The Laboratory Assistant position is an entry-level position within an R&D team developing biological sensors for medical devices and other world-class innovative products that save people’s lives. The Laboratory Assistant will be responsible for conducting electrochemistry and biochemistry experiments along with daily maintenance protocols. The successful candidate is one who is self-motivated and embraces opportunities for professional growth, creativity, independent research, responsibility, and technical mastery. If you have meticulous attention to detail and are passionate about supporting our daily laboratory work, we would be very interested in receiving your resume. Let’s discuss how you can support the success of an innovative discovery research team.

Duties & Responsibilities:

· Perform electrochemistry experiments and tests using a variety of lab equipment, such as potentiostat

· Assist in designing and planning experiments and coordinating experimental plans with other team members.

· Collaborate with other team members to develop ideas to continuously improve experimental designs and standard laboratory protocols.

· Document data appropriately and maintain accurate and thorough laboratory notes.

· Prepare stock solutions for project needs and research team requests.

· Maintain supplies and chemical inventory; create purchase orders, as needed.

· Keep track of equipment calibration records and perform calibrations if necessary.

· Maintain clean glassware, laboratory workspace, and equipment.

· Maintain a well-organized, clean, and safe working environment.

· Participate in protocol development and maintenance. Abide by these protocols and execute test reports.

· Understand and comply with all laws, regulations, and safety policies that apply to one's job, and maintain the highest levels of professionalism, ethics, and compliance at all times.

· Assist in other departments as needed and interact with and accept direction from multiple different team members in a highly matrixed group.

Minimum Qualifications and Experience:

· Bachelor’s degree in a scientific discipline, preferably in Chemistry, Biology, Biochemistry or Engineering Fields.

· 0-1 year experience in a scientific laboratory setting.

· Ability to perform calculations, use micropipettes, and weigh materials to prepare solutions.

· Ability to effectively manage multiple assigned tasks simultaneously.

· Ability to work independently with great attention to detail and organizational skills.

· Proficient in MS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ook.

· Familiarity with Python programming language and/or version control systems is a plus.
